Company Profile
EXEL is a standard domestic stock, while PHG trades as New York Registered Shares, providing U.S. investors with a way to invest in the foreign-based company.
Symbol | EXEL | PHG |
---|---|---|
Company Name | Exelixis, Inc. | Koninklijke Philips N.V. |
Country | United States | Netherlands |
GICS Sector | Health Care | Health Care |
GICS Industry | Biotechnology | Health Care Equipment & Supplies |
Market Capitalization | 10.19 billion USD | 26.43 billion USD |
Exchange | NasdaqGS | NYSE |
Listing Date | April 17, 2000 | March 17, 1980 |
Security Type | Common Stock | NY Reg Shrs |
